利用CSS层叠样式表提升网页设计:实用技巧与最佳实践 (css层次)

技术教程9个月前发布 howgotuijian
281 0 0
机灵助手免费chatgpt中文版

实用技巧与最佳实践

在现代网页设计中,CSS(层叠样式表)是不可或缺的工具,它不仅允许设计师以更灵活和高效的方式控制网页外观,还能提升用户体验。随着网页功能的不断丰富,掌握CSS的技巧和最佳实践变得尤为重要。本文将从多个角度探讨如何利用CSS层叠样式表提升网页设计,包括基本概念、常用技巧、响应式设计、以及最佳实践等。

理解CSS的基本概念至关重要。CSS的核心思想是通过选择器(Selector)选定HTML元素,然后应用样式(Style)以控制其展示形式。在这一过程中,层叠性是CSS的一个重要特性,它决定了当多个样式应用于同一元素时,哪个样式优先。设计师应该熟悉不同选择器的优先级规则,包括内联样式、内部样式表和外部样式表的优先顺序,以及如何利用此规则进行高效的样式管理。

设计师应掌握一些实用的CSS技巧,以提升网页的视觉效果和用户体验。例如,使用Flexbox和Grid布局可以轻松实现复杂的页面布局。这些布局工具不仅可以让设计师快速调整项目的排列顺序,还能创建响应式设计,确保网页在不同设备上都能良好显示。使用CSS变量来管理颜色、间距和字体等样式,可以大幅提高样式表的可维护性,使得在修改设计时可以一劳永逸。

接下来,响应式设计是现代网页设计的重要组成部分。利用媒体查询(Media Query),设计师可以为不同的屏幕尺寸和设备类型定义不同的样式。合理使用响应式设计不仅可以提升用户体验,还有助于SEO(搜索引擎优化),让网站在各种设备上的表现一致。采用移动优先(Mobile First)设计理念,可以确保在小屏幕设备上的良好用户体验,再逐步扩展到大屏幕设备上。

在CSS的应用中,性能优化也是一个不可忽视的话题。为了提升网页加载速度,可以利用CSS精简技术,例如合并和压缩CSS文件,避免冗余的样式声明,以及使用CSS Sprite将多个小图标合并为一张大图,从而减少HTTP请求次数。浏览器对CSS的渲染性能也需要注意。比如,尽量避免使用复杂的选择器和过多的层级,这会影响渲染速度,导致网页加载缓慢。

最后,遵守最佳实践对于维护高质量的CSS代码尤为重要。使用语义化的类名可以增强代码的可读性,帮助后续的维护工作。统一的代码风格(如缩进、注释、文件结构等)可以让团队成员之间的协作更加顺畅。定期进行代码审查和重构,消除冗余和低效的样式,也是保证代码质量的有效手段。

CSS层叠样式表在提升网页设计中起到举足轻重的作用。通过掌握基本概念、运用实用技巧、实施响应式设计以及遵循最佳实践,设计师能够创造出既美观又高效的网页。随着Web技术的不断发展,保持对CSS新特性的学习和应用,将有助于设计师在这个快速变化的领域中立于不败之地。

© 版权声明
机灵助手免费chatgpt中文版

相关文章

暂无评论

您必须登录才能参与评论!
立即登录
暂无评论...